Summary

The Aircraft Mechanic assigned to a Guardian Flight National Training Center is responsible for performing field maintenance on our Company aircrafts (King Air 90/200 and Pilatus PC12) as per the duties and responsibilities listed below to the highest degree of competence and safety in compliance with all applicable 14 CFR regulatory requirements as well as company policy and procedures. The Aircraft Mechanic will report directly to the Maintenance Training Manager.

Duties and Responsibilities

The Aircraft Maintenance Tech/A&P Tech Performs and documents field maintenance of aircraft airframe, engines, propellers, and appliances in accordance with the policy and procedures published in the company General Maintenance Manual, Approved Aircraft Inspection Program, manufacturer's maintenance manuals and associated service documentation, FAA approved data, and 14 CFR regulations.Ensures all aircraft maintenance records and associated documents, to include all company forms, AAIP checklists, equipment manufacturer's forms and checklists, parts identification, parts tracking and parts traceability documents are completed, processed, and filed in accordance with the company General Maintenance Manual and applicable 14 CFR regulations.Maintains Company owned tools and ground support equipment as applicable.Interfaces with Pilots regarding aircraft discrepancies, providing technical knowledge support, assisting with the MEL deferral process, and handling other matters related to the safe operations of company aircraft.Coordinates with the Maintenance Manager on Call and the Maintenance Control Department for accomplishing an efficient and effective repair of aircraft faults and defects and for processing the associated records and administrative functions.Travels to field locations providing maintenance support for training aircraft in the event of unscheduled maintenance anomalies requiring landing away from the training base. Minimum Qualifications High School Diploma, GED, or equivalent.Valid FAA Airframe and Powerplant License.Must have a valid and currently unexpired drivers license.3-5 years experience maintaining turboprop and/or turbine powered aircraft, preferably Beechcraft King Air and Pilatus PC-12 series aircraft.Ability to interpret, apply, and effectively communicate complex technical data and processes associated with aircraft maintenance.Possess a strong working knowledge of electrical and avionics systems and be able to troubleshoot and repair any systems faults and defects as they develop.Ability and willingness to travel to offsite locations as necessary to provide field maintenance support.Ability and willingness to participate in the after-hours maintenance support including travel and working some evenings, weekends, and holidays.Possess a strong work ethic, customer service skills, and the ability to communicate effectively both in writing and verbally.Ability to work in a team environment with an eagerness to contribute to the overall success of the Maintenance department and the Company.Possess basic aircraft mechanic tools and maintain accountability of personally owned tools in accordance with company policy and procedures.Must be proficient in a dynamic computerized working environment performing administrative tasks using Microsoft Office Suite programs, web-based maintenance management programs, and Enterprise Recourse Planning (ERP) systems.
